What was Bennigans famous for?

The concept was the brainchild of company vice president and Steak and Ale founder Norman E. Brinker. By the early 1980s Bennigan's had become one of the best known of the new style mid-range casual dining franchised "fern bar" eating and drinking establishments in the United States.

How many Bennigan's are left in the US?

There are currently 15 Bennigan's restaurants in the U.S. and 18 in Mexico, South America and the Middle East. The current Bennigan's are owned by Dallas-based Legendary Restaurant Brands, which is reviving Bennigan's (it also owns the Steak and Ale chain, which it's also trying to salvage).

When did Bennigans go out of business?

2008The Norman Brinker-founded brand was left for dead in 2008 when it underwent one of the most sudden—and spectacular—collapses the industry had seen. The rare Chapter 7 bankruptcy filing shuttered all 150 of the company's corporate units. There were 138 franchises hanging on, but many of those closed shortly after.

Who owns Bennigan's restaurant?

Legendary Restaurant BrandsGwen and Paul Mangiamele, new 100 percent owners of Bennigan's. Bennigan's CEO and his wife, Paul and Gwen Mangiamele, this week bought the casual dining chain, renamed its parent company to Legendary Restaurant Brands, and will bring back the storied Steak and Ale to boot—"of which there are zero today," Paul said.

What happened Magic Pan?

The Magic Pan The Quaker Oats Company acquired The Magic Pan in 1969 and spread the chain across the country, peaking at more than 100 locations, before selling off its restaurants in 1982. By then, sales had declined as tastes changed and Americans sought heartier meals.

What happened to Steak and Ale restaurants?

On July 29, 2008, all remaining Steak and Ale locations closed as part of a Chapter 7 bankruptcy proceeding. Now after nearly 12 years, Steak and Ale is poised for an epic comeback. Created in 1966 by the late Norman Brinker.
